Job Summary The Electrician Apprentice supports the Maintenance and Engineering team in maintaining, troubleshooting, and repairing electrical systems and equipment within the facility. This role provides hands-on training while assisting licensed electricians with electrical installations, preventative maintenance, and repairs to ensure safe, efficient, and continuous production operations. Key Responsibilities · Assist licensed electricians with installation, maintenance, and repair of electrical systems, machinery, and production equipment · Support troubleshooting of electrical issues on sole-manufacturing machines, presses, mixers, conveyors, curing ovens, and automated systems · Perform basic electrical tasks under supervision, including wiring, conduit installation, panel work, and component replacement · Assist with preventative maintenance programs to minimize downtime and extend equipment life · Read and interpret basic electrical schematics, blueprints, and manuals · Follow all safety protocols, lockout/tagout (LOTO) procedures, and OSHA regulations · Maintain tools, equipment, and a clean, organized work area · Document maintenance activities and report issues to the maintenance team · Work collaboratively with mechanical maintenance, production, and engineering teams · Support continuous improvement initiatives related to safety, efficiency, and equipment reliability Required Qualifications · High school diploma or GED · Enrollment in or completion of a recognized electrical apprenticeship or technical program (or willingness to enroll) · Basic understanding of electrical theory, tools, and safety practices · Ability to work in a manufacturing environment with exposure to machinery, noise, heat, and industrial materials · Willingness to work flexible hours, including overtime or shift work as required · Strong attention to detail and commitment to workplace safety · Ability to follow instructions and work effectively under supervision Preferred Qualifications · Prior experience in an industrial or manufacturing setting · Familiarity with PLCs, automation, or industrial controls (basic exposure preferred) · Experience with 3-phase power systems · Knowledge of OSHA electrical safety standards Physical Requirements · Ability to stand, walk, bend, and climb for extended periods · Ability to lift up to 50 pounds · Comfortable working at heights, in confined spaces, and around moving machinery Skills & Competencies · Mechanical and electrical aptitude · Strong problem-solving skills · Willingness to learn and develop technical skills · Good communication and teamwork abilities · Time management and organizational skills Vibram is a growth company seeking motivated individuals to grow with it.
